Introduction

Hilmar Gobel, located in Grafenrheinfeld, Germany, is an accomplished inventor with a remarkable portfolio of 22 patents. His revolutionary designs have significantly contributed to the field of mechanical engineering, particularly in vibration damping technologies.

Latest Patents

Among Gobel's notable inventions is the "Torsional vibration damper with a closure for openings for filling the grease chamber." This invention introduces a system containing a first and second flywheel mass, interconnected by a torsional damping device, enhancing the operational efficiency of engines. Furthermore, his patent titled "Flywheel device with a system of plain bearings" provides an innovative bearing arrangement that allows for self-stabilization of the output-side inertial mass, critical for reducing wobbling motions in internal combustion engines.
